Transaction e2d62bf7235980d3f4828fe06dd969498956ac18fd6763a9034e55061ff5f211
3 Input
2 Outputs
- e2d62bf7235980d3f4828fe06dd969498956ac18fd6763a9034e55061ff5f211:0
- e2d62bf7235980d3f4828fe06dd969498956ac18fd6763a9034e55061ff5f211:1
value 755553
address 1AV3tWBbYcgdKDZwBXgPKWjvn4Pkrc4Ehk
value 35312180
address 35wUGskChPBqPja1wdetThdmndLwx9sMFz